Yeah, I tried to send you a picture of the bolt. It's Class 11 M12x1.25
It's not the retainer pin (that pivots to get the brake pads out). Its the pair of big bolts that would be removed to take the caliper assembly completly off the vehicle (if you wanted to remove the rotors for example)

Update:
Took me all of 30 mins to put everything back together and test drive. I did some slow roll braking, some surface street braking, couple gradual stops from 30-40 or so, jumped on the interstate got it up over 90 ish the slowed down to the speed limit, got off at the next exit and did some emergency stops.

One dollar and 30 mins later, all seems well. Stupid caliper paint is chipping already, but I don't even care. That's the least of my worries.
